DEAR ABBY: I am having a disagreement with a friend and we have decided to let you be the judge. If a couple is engaged to be married, and the woman decides to end the engagement, should she return the engagement ring? -- B.A. HEITKAMP, CINCINNATI
DEAR B.A.: The ring goes back. When a woman accepts an engagement ring, she is also making a promise to marry the man who gave it to her. If she changes her mind, the ring should be returned. Occasionally, when the man breaks the engagement, he may offer to let the woman keep the ring, but he is not obligated to do so. Easy rule: The ring belongs to the person who paid for it, until the marriage has taken place.
